Key identifier is assumed to have a specific format despite warning in spec

Open xurtis opened this issue 1 year ago • 0 comments

Describe the bug

The key info is parsed to obtain a key grip and fails for key descriptions that don't conform to the format. The pinentry documentation states that the key identifier must be considered opaque.

Although --clear may be passed here for unidentified keys, they should not set the allow-external-password-cache option and the key identifier shouldn't be mapped to any cache.
